Web Jun 6 2019 nbsp 0183 32 If the gifts received from a nonresident alien or related nonresident aliens do not exceed 100 000 then you should answer No to question 54 in Part IV and you do not need to fill out the detailed list in Part IV Form 3520 Part IV I Received Foreign Gifts From 4 People In Intuit.
